[svn] r6788: nemerle/trunk/ncc/hierarchy/ClassMembers.n
IT
svnadmin at nemerle.org
Thu Oct 26 05:44:59 CEST 2006
Log:
Made MethodBuilder.ParsedFunction available for properties.
Author: IT
Date: Thu Oct 26 05:44:57 2006
New Revision: 6788
Modified:
nemerle/trunk/ncc/hierarchy/ClassMembers.n
Modified: nemerle/trunk/ncc/hierarchy/ClassMembers.n
==============================================================================
--- nemerle/trunk/ncc/hierarchy/ClassMembers.n (original)
+++ nemerle/trunk/ncc/hierarchy/ClassMembers.n Thu Oct 26 05:44:57 2006
@@ -731,15 +731,14 @@
public this (par : TypeBuilder, f : PT.ClassMember.Function)
{
this (par, f, false);
-
- //when (Manager.IsInCompletionMode)
- _parsedFunction = f;
}
public this (par : TypeBuilder, f : PT.ClassMember.Function, is_property : bool)
{
base (par, f);
+ _parsedFunction = f;
+
when (LexerBase.IsOperator (name))
unless (IsStatic && IsPublic)
Message.Error ($"User defined operator '$(DeclaringType).$(name)'"
More information about the svn
mailing list